لطفا جهت اطلاع از آخرین دوره ها و اخبار سایت در
کانال تلگرام
عضو شوید.
آموزش توسعه فرانتاند وب با تایپاسکریپت (TypeScript)
- آخرین آپدیت
دانلود Frontend Web Development with TypeScript
نکته:
ممکن هست محتوای این صفحه بروز نباشد ولی دانلود دوره آخرین آپدیت می باشد.
نمونه ویدیوها:
توضیحات دوره:
این دوره به بررسی نحوه ساخت اپلیکیشنهای مدرن فرانتاند با استفاده از React و TypeScript میپردازد و تایپینگ قوی را با توسعه کاربردی UI ترکیب میکند. این دوره برای توسعهدهندگانی طراحی شده است که میخواهند فراتر از مبانی پیش بروند و یاد بگیرند چگونه TypeScript با شناسایی زودهنگام خطاها و تحمیلconsistency در تمامی اجزا (Components)، هوکها (Hooks) و APIها، اپلیکیشنهای React را ایمنتر، مقیاسپذیرتر و قابلmaintenanceتر میکند.
از طریق درسهای عملی و دموهای راهنما، شما یاد میگیرید که پروژههای React را با TypeScript پیکربندی کنید، کامپوننتهای تایپشده را پیادهسازی کنید و ایمنی تایپ (Type Safety) مفهوم Props، State و متدهای Lifecycle را اعمال کنید. همچنین، هوکهای React را به صورت عمیق بررسی کرده و شامل هوکهای سفارشی و پیشرفته، ایمنی تایپ را در فرمها، مدیریت رویدادها (Event Handling) و استایلدهی با کتابخانههای UI مانند Material UI، Chakra UI و Styled Components اعمال کنید. در نهایت، این ماژول با ساخت یک اپلیکیشن مدیریت وظایف (Task Manager) کاملاً تایپشده به پایان میرسد که نشان میدهد چگونه این مفاهیم در عمل راست//
در پایان این دوره، شما قادر خواهید بود:
- پیکربندی و تنظیمات پروژههای React با TypeScript برای توسعه مقیاسپذیر.
- ساخت کامپوننتهای کلاسیک و تابعی (Functional Components) با تایپینگ قوی در Props، State و متدهای Lifecycle.
- اعمال TypeScript به هوکهای اصلی، سفارشی و پیشرفته React (مانند useState, useEffect, useRef, useReducer و غیره).
- پیادهسازی مدیریت رویدادها و اعتبارسنجی فرمها با بررسی دقیق تایپها.
- یکپارچهسازی کتابخانههای UI و فریمورکهای استایلدهی با TypeScript برای طراحیهای آماده تولید (Production-Ready).
- توسعه و استقرار (Deploy) یک اپلیکیشن React تایپ-ایمن (Type-Safe) که بهترین práticas در دنیای واقعی را به نمایش میگذارد.
این دوره برای توسعهدهندگان JavaScript و React가//
آشنایی با React را کمک میکند، اما هیچ تجربه قبلی با TypeScript را نمیطلبد.
به ما بپیوندید تا در توسعه فرانتاند تایپ-ایمن مسلط شوید و یاد بگیرید چگونه TypeScript اپلیکیشنهای React ت//
سرفصل ها و درس ها
یکپارچهسازی تایپاسکریپت در پروژههای فرانتاند
Integrating TypeScript into Frontend Projects
مرور کلی بر تخصص
Specialization Overview
معرفی دوره
Course Introduction
اهمیت تایپاسکریپت در توسعه فرانتاند
Importance of TypeScript in Frontend Development
عملی: پیکربندی تایپاسکریپت با Webpack
Hands-On: Configuring TypeScript with Webpack
عملی: راهاندازی تایپاسکریپت با Vite و ESBuild
Hands-On: Setting up TypeScript with Vite and ESBuild
عملی: بهینهسازی ابزارهای Build برای تایپاسکریپت
Hands-On: Optimizing Build Tools for TypeScript
عملی: پیادهسازی ES Modules و سیستم ماژولها
Hands-On: ES Modules and Module System Implementation
فایلهای Declaration و DefinitelyTyped
Declaration Files and DefinitelyTyped
پیکربندی tsconfig.json با حالت Strict و گزینهها
Configuring tsconfig.json with Strict Mode & Options
عملی: ایجاد Declarations تایپهای سفارشی
Hands-On: Creating Custom Type Declarations
عملی: پیشتنظیمات پیکربندی برای React، Angular و Vue
Hands-On: Configuration Presets for React, Angular, and Vue
عملی: بهینهسازی عملکرد با گزینههای Compiler
Hands-On: Performance Optimization with Compiler Options
ساخت فرانتاند با تایپاسکریپت
Building Frontend with TypeScript
ویژگیهای React و مقایسه با Angular/Vue
React Features & Comparison with Angular/Vue
عملی: راهاندازی یک پروژه React + TypeScript
Hands-On: Setting up a React + TypeScript Project
عملی: افزودن کامپوننتهای کلاسیک و تابعی
Hands-On: Adding Class & Functional Components
عملی: تایپینگ متغیرها، Props و State
Hands-On: Variables, Props, and State Typing
عملی: متدهای Lifecycle در React با تایپینگ قوی
Hands-On: React Lifecycle Methods with Strong Typing
هوکها (Hooks) با تایپاسکریپت
Hooks with TypeScript
عملی: useState و useEffect با تایپها
Hands-On: useState and useEffect with Types
عملی: useRef و useContext با تایپها
Hands-On: useRef and useContext with Types
عملی: ساخت هوکهای سفارشی با تایپاسکریپت
Hands-On: Building Custom Hooks with TypeScript
نمایش نظرات